Double Glazed Window Repairs Near Me

The double-glazed windows in your home insulate your space from the winter heat and cold, helping you reduce the cost of energy. But these windows can be damaged by even the smallest issues, like scratches and chips.

installing-a-window-sill-the-man-is-making-repair-2022-11-04-15-26-08-utc.jpgThere are a few common issues that require professional attention whether your home has energy-efficient double-glazed vinyl window units, or wooden single-hung window units made of wood.

Chips and Dents

Windows allow natural light to enter the home, and fresh air to circulate, however, they can also be damaged through storms and accidents. When this occurs windows' panes could break or chip or break, while the frames and sashes may be misaligned. Get a professional help to fix your windows if they require repair. The cost of this service will depend on the type of glass used as well as the severity of damage.

In general, homeowners pay between $150 and $650 to have their double-hung windows fixed professionally. This type of sash window features two panels that can move independently to let in light and air. Frames, locks, and sashes can all have problems that require professional repairs.

The cost of replacing one glass window may differ based on the size and design of the window frame. A window screen can also be replaced at a cost. expense.

The elements and the sun can cause window frames to fade or peel off their paint. In addition holes, dents and cracks can occur due to accidents or other causes. If you spot any of these issues it is crucial to repair the frame professionally or replaced. This will help prevent further damage to your wall and window.

Depending on the type of frame and material It can cost between $75 and $200 to have a hinge for your window replaced by an expert. These are the long, metal pieces stretching and extending when you open certain kinds of windows. Window hinges can be damaged by weathering or accidents. The lintel forms a part of the window's opening that is able to support the weight of a wall above it. Lintels are constructed of concrete, brick, or wood, and may break, rot or crack. They can be repaired by patching and repair techniques. However, they may require replacement completely when they're seriously damaged or weakened by moisture or pressure. The cost of repairing a lintel professionally is between $400 and $700.

Condensation and fog

If moisture appears between the window panes it is a sign that your glass is not insulated properly. This means your windows aren't as effective as they could be in keeping heat inside during winter and cool air out in summer. It's possible to fix the issue without replacing the entire window.

The majority of modern double glaze repair near me- and triple-pane windows are made of insulated glass units (IGUs). They consist of 2 or more panes of glass that are held together with gaskets made of rubber and inert gases such as argon or krypton. Over time, the gases can become less effective and permit moisture to get inside the glass, which can cause condensation.

Windows that are smudge-prone are a concern, especially in humid regions where temperature changes may cause the gaskets to break and allow moisture into the window. If left unchecked, this can lead to a substantial loss of energy efficiency and ultimately damage the wooden frames and glass of your windows.

There are a myriad of solutions to the issue fogging of double-paned windows. One way is to drill a hole between the two glass panes and spray in the solution to defog. The solution will break down any mildew and eliminate any excess moisture. This method is typically only suitable for glass that has been softened, however, as it will damage toughened and safety glass if it is used on them.

Another option is to apply an etching film with a permanent adhesive over the window. This solution will not only be affordable but will also provide privacy to the house while allowing for natural light to pass. Be sure to choose a high-quality film, such as Avalon Etched Glass Film, since low-quality films can leave ugly marks and traces on the window's surface.

When the weather is warm and humid, the best option is to clean your windows when they begin to fog. If you don't take care to address the issue, it will only cause more moisture to collect between the windows, which will decrease your window's insulating ability and decrease its visibility.

Frames that are damaged

The overall cost of double glazing repair near me will differ based on the degree of damage and the type of window. Minor problems with a small window frame may only require a few hours of labor and materials, while the major damage to a large window bow could require many hours and even more materials. In addition, the original material of the window could affect the cost of repair. Aluminum windows, for instance, tend to be more affordable to repair than wood frames.

The best way to determine the amount a double glazing repair will cost is to consult with an expert and plan an inspection of the window. During the inspection an experienced professional will examine the frame, glass, and insulation for any damages or issues. The professional will then provide you an estimate for the cost of the repair.

If the seal on your window fails within a certain time frame the window manufacturer will pay the cost of replacing the insulation unit (IGU). Check the documentation you received when you purchased your home to see whether there is an assurance, and make sure to save all paperwork from the window's installation.

Replacing a blown window seal is a significant expense. The cost of replacing a single pane of glass can vary from around PS100 for a small window to up to PS850 for a large bay window. It is possible to replace just one portion of the window, and not the entire frame or sash. The glass, sash and frame are all replaced. This can help save money.

Some companies offer defogging services that inject insulating gases between the windows in order to reduce condensation and fog. Reviews of this method are not overwhelmingly positive, however. Inert gases are not replaced in the process and the initial fogginess and condensation could return.

In addition to replacing a single window pane, experts can also repair or replace hinges, frames, and other hardware on casement, awning, hopper and sliding windows. They can also replace the window sill that is warped or rotten. Although many homeowners can fix drafty windows, it's often an activity best left to a professional.

Poor Insulation

Double-pane windows of today are typically lined with argon gas to limit heat loss. This non-toxic, odorless gas reduces energy transfer and helps keep your home warmer in winter and cooler in summer. It's also one of the most advanced features of the latest windows, and can improve the efficiency of your home by reducing energy bills. A professional window installer can replace your window if you find that it has lost a significant amount argon.

If the seal on a double-paned windows fails, cold or hot air could travel between the two glass panes. This reduces the insulation of your window and can cause stress to your home's cooling or heating system. This is a problem that needs to be addressed as soon as possible, since it could lead to higher energy bills and more costly repairs.

Window experts recommend that you call for a quote to repair your windows before the problem becomes more severe. In most cases, a window repair pro will require to inspect your windows in person to get an accurate estimate of the cost. The cost of a double-pane window repair will vary depending on the dimensions, style and complexity of the window as well as frame or sash. The cost of a double-pane repair will differ based on the size the window, its style and the complexity of the window.

Fog in insulated glass could be caused by condensation or humidity between the window panes. This problem can be expensive to fix since it can result in the growth of mildew or mold and reduce the insulation properties of windows. If your glass insulation isn't sealed properly or has condensation between the glass and the frame, it's best to get it fixed by a professional window specialist immediately.

In some cases it is possible to fix the fogging issue of double glaze repair near me-pane windows by sealing it. However, this is typically only a temporary fix and won't help restore your window's original energy-efficiency. For this reason, it's usually more cost effective to replace your double glazed window near me-pane windows than to have them resealed.
